David Ray Toney David was employed withLufkin Industries as an electrical technician for 10 years. He was an avid hunter and loved his family. David was a member of Caney Creek Baptist Church in Chester. Survivors include his wife, Pam Toney of Diboll; son, Jonathan Toney and fiancée, Halley, of Diboll; son, Christopher Toney of Diboll; daughter, Jessica Toney of Diboll; grandson, Ryan Toney of Diboll; parents, Leroy and Emma Toney of Chester; father-in-law and mother-in-law, Jessie and Judy Hale of Diboll; brother, Curtis Toney of Chester; brother and sister-in-law, Mike and Barbara Toney of Chester; sister and brother-in-law, Mike and Ruth Longstreth of Blanchard, Oklahoma; brother-in-law and sister-in-law, Paul and Kim Hale of Diboll; numerous nieces, nephews and other family members; and a host of friends. Honorary pallbearers were Jackie Lewis, Joe Blackburn, Mark Willis, Dale Frels, Gene McGallion, and his other co-workers and friends at Lufkin Industries. Graveside services for David were held at 1 1:00 a.m. Saturday, March 22, 2008, in the Ryan Chapel Cemetery with Reverend Vic Bass officiating. |
